AI & Machine Learning Architect
Job Summary
This architecture role is responsible for designing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ning solutions selecting appropriate technologies conducting proof-of-concepts and working with partners to integrate AI/ML services with other enterprise systems.
Essential Duties & Responsibilities
Performs a combination of duties in accordance with departmental guidelines:
Design guide review and govern enterprise AI/ML architecture. Create and maintain AI/ML architecture standards. Present recommendations to the Architecture Review Board. Define and document technical and non-functional requirements. Build fully functioning prototypes and debug complex AI/ML issues. Drive the implementation of operational framework for machine learning and deep learning platforms. Train business units on AI/ML applications. Research and evaluate new emerging technologies to improve operational effectiveness reduce risk and increase speed to market. Recommend technologies that will enhance current systems and support overall corporate objective. Provide consultation to business and IT partners to ensure applications and systems follow established standards procedures and methodologies. Provide business stakeholders with guidance on interpreting AI/ML results. Support business case development and provide architecture governance for AI/ML projects.
May perform additional duties as assigned.
Reporting Relationship
Director or above
Skills Knowledge & Abilities
Strong in architecture design. Understand the complexity of productizing AI/ML solutions. Solid communication and interpersonal skills to work effectively with vendors clients peers and IT management. Be able to clearly communicate complex technical and business concepts both to business partners and team members. Strong analytical and problem solving skills. Hands on programming using Python R SQL Spark or Java. Solid attention to detail and ability to convert complex data into insights and action plans. Solid understanding of technology and business trends that allows architecture to solve problems in a creative and cost effective manner. Good understanding of foundational statistics concepts and algorithms. Operational knowledge of supervised and unsupervised machine learning algorithms. Good knowledge on the system development life cycle technological alternatives and architecture methodologies for multi-platform environments. Flexible problem solver great listener and team orientation. Proven ability to collaboratively and passionately foster AI mindset.
Education & Experience
Bachelor’s or Master’s Degree preferred in Engineering Computer Science Mathematics Computational Statistics Operations Research Machine Learning or related technical field or equivalent. A minimum of 7 years work experience with a Bachelor’s degree or 5 years working experience with a Master’s degree in related fields. Experience building systems that leverage various machine learning algorithms or technologies. Experience with open source technologies AI/ML libraries and programming languages. Experience in building robust data pipelines and familiarity with ETL SQL and Data Analysis tools. Experience working in a cloud environment (AWS Azure and GCP) or a containerized environment (Kubernetes) preferred. Experience in deep learning NLP computer vision and conversational AI preferred.
Familiarity with agile development methodologies and scrum frameworks preferred.
